OfficeMax and Gateway Computer Announce Major Long-Term, Multi-Channel Strategic Alliance

         Gateway to Operate Exclusive 'Store-Within-a-Store' Computer
        Departments in 1,000 OfficeMax Locations Throughout the U.S.;
             OfficeMax to Eliminate its Own Computer Departments

      Gateway to Invest $50 Million in OfficeMax and OfficeMax.com While
        Companies Cross Market on the Internet With OfficeMax.com Icon
                     On All Computers Shipped by Gateway

    CLEVELAND and SAN DIEGO, Feb. 23 /PRNewswire/ -- OfficeMax, Inc.
(NYSE: OMX) and Gateway, Inc. (NYSE: GTW) today announced a strategic alliance
that allows Gateway to expand dramatically its retail presence in keeping with
its innovative Gateway Country store(R) strategy and gives OfficeMax customers
access to Gateway's world-class technology products, personalized service and
support.
    Under the agreement, Gateway plans to install Gateway stores inside more
than 1,000 OfficeMax stores across the U.S. by the end of the first quarter of
2001.  Each Gateway store-with-a-store, which allows small business owners and
consumers to experience Gateway technology first hand, will be staffed by
Gateway employees and will allow customers to configure built-to-order PCs and
servers.  Gateway also will invest $50 million in OfficeMax convertible
preferred stock, $30 million designated for OfficeMax and $20 million
designated for OfficeMax.com.
    Michael Feuer, OfficeMax's chairman and chief executive officer, said,
"After carefully examining our operating model for the retailing of computers,
we have determined that this new relationship with Gateway will enable us to
better serve our small- and medium-size business customers, as well as
individual consumers, giving them the opportunity to buy built-to-order
computers from a company which we believe is the country's premier computer
maker and marketer.  In addition to being a major vehicle for us to
differentiate our stores from other office superstore operators, this change
in computer strategy will enable OfficeMax to continue to focus on our more
productive, core office supply, furniture, CopyMax printing and business
machine merchandise categories."
    "We are excited about this new opportunity to deepen and broaden our
distribution system in the United States in a way that fits our retail
strategy perfectly," said Jeff Weitzen, Gateway president and chief executive
officer.  "This alliance with OfficeMax will allow us to talk with millions of
new potential customers each year.  And with the innovative store-within-a-
store concept, OfficeMax computer customers will receive the same human and
personal attention that Gateway Country store clients have come to expect."
    The store-within-a-store rollout is anticipated to begin in late March.
Under the terms of the agreement, OfficeMax will phase out its own computer
department and OfficeMax.com will be the only office products partner on
Gateway.com.
    This alliance also provides for a number of very significant cross
marketing opportunities.  For example, OfficeMax.com -- OfficeMax's e-Commerce
site -- will have its icon and hot link featured on the computer desktop of
all Gateway systems sold to small businesses and consumers.  The companies
also will engage in joint marketing and promotional programs including
OfficeMax promoting Gateway computers in over one billion annually distributed
newspaper preprints published throughout 370 markets.  Advertising for Gateway
will be prominently displayed on OfficeMax.com and in millions of OfficeMax
catalogs.  In addition to the widespread distribution of the OfficeMax.com
desktop icon, OfficeMax.com will be advertised on the Gateway.com web site,
magazine and e-mail blast to Gateway's opt-in customers.
    Gateway entered the retail store arena three years ago by opening its
first Gateway Country store and today operates more than 240 Gateway Country
stores in the United States.  Gateway will be the exclusive seller of personal
computers and servers on OfficeMax.com and OfficeMax.com will be Gateway.com's
exclusive office products Internet partner.  Gateway said that the operation
of its stores within OfficeMax and all free-standing Gateway Country stores
would be integrated into one unit, providing further economies of scale.  And
with specially trained Gateway personnel staffing and operating the Gateway
stores within OfficeMax, both companies believe they will provide a level of
service not available at any other computer retailer in the nation.
    Feuer stated the transition of OfficeMax's computer business to Gateway
will be accretive to OfficeMax earnings in that during the past several years,
OfficeMax earnings have been negatively impacted by the computer business
because of a lack of differentiation and costs associated with an in-store
inventory computer model.  It will also result in a significant reduction in
inventory and related expenses.

    About Gateway
    Gateway (NYSE: GTW), a Fortune 250 company founded in 1985, focuses on
building lifelong relationships with consumers and businesses through complete
technology personalization.  Gateway ranked number one in U.S. consumer PC
revenue in 1999(1) and was rated among the top ten best corporate reputations
in America according to a survey conducted in August of 1999 by Harris
Interactive and the Reputation Institute and published in The Wall Street
Journal.  Gateway employees worldwide provide clients with services and
built-to-order computers that consistently win top awards from leading
industry publications.  Gateway had total global revenue of $8.65 billion in
1999 and shipped 4.68 million systems.  For more information, visit our Web
site at http://www.gateway.com

    (1) According to GartnerGroup/Dataquest US PC Quarterly statistics.

    About OfficeMax
    OfficeMax operates more than 950 full-size superstores in over 370 markets
in 49 states, Puerto Rico and the U.S. Virgin Islands.  In addition to
offering office products, business machines, computers and related items, the
Company also features CopyMax and FurnitureMax, in-store modules devoted
exclusively to print-for-pay services and office furniture.  OfficeMax also
operates smaller format, OfficeMax PDQ stores.  Through joint venture
partnerships, OfficeMax operates superstores in Brazil, Japan and Mexico.
Additionally, the Company has 19 delivery centers throughout the United States
to serve its catalog and direct marketing businesses, including OfficeMax.com.
